The Historical Context of Gambling

The history of gambling is intertwined with the cultures of various societies, reflecting their values, beliefs, and social structures. In ancient civilizations, gambling was often seen as a way to communicate with the divine, with rituals surrounding games of chance. The emergence of gambling as a popular pastime can be traced back to events and celebrations, where it served as a means to foster community ties and reinforce social hierarchies. In many cultures, gambling has evolved from simple games of chance to complex systems involving significant financial stakes. For example, in China, gambling has deep historical roots, often linked to social gatherings. Conversely, in cultures where gambling is viewed negatively, such as in certain religious contexts, it can be subject to strict regulations or outright bans, showcasing a stark contrast in attitudes.

Cultural Attitudes Towards Luck and Skill

Cultural perceptions of luck and skill play a pivotal role in shaping gambling attitudes across societies. In cultures that emphasize individualism, such as the United States, gambling is frequently viewed as a skill-based activity where strategy and player choice significantly influence outcomes. This perception encourages competitive behavior and often romanticizes the idea of beating the odds through personal expertise.

In contrast, collectivist societies may regard luck as a more significant factor, attributing outcomes to fate or communal influences rather than personal skill. In these contexts, gambling may be integrated into social practices rather than being seen purely as a means of financial gain, which illustrates how deeply cultural frameworks can alter gambling perceptions.

The Role of Religion in Gambling Attitudes

Religious beliefs profoundly affect societal views on gambling. In many cultures, religious teachings either endorse or condemn gambling activities, impacting how individuals engage with them. For instance, in Islamic cultures, gambling is often prohibited due to religious laws, leading to a largely negative perception of betting and games of chance. This prohibition reflects deeper values surrounding morality, responsibility, and community welfare.

On the other hand, in more secular societies or those with varying religious backgrounds, gambling may be more accepted or even celebrated as a form of entertainment. The interplay between religion and gambling attitudes highlights how faith can shape societal norms and influence personal choices regarding risk and reward.

Socioeconomic Factors Influencing Gambling Behavior

The socioeconomic status of individuals within a society can significantly impact gambling attitudes and behaviors. In wealthier societies, gambling may be viewed as a leisure activity that can enhance social status and provide entertainment. The availability of casinos and gambling options often correlates with economic prosperity, leading to a more relaxed attitude toward betting.

Conversely, in lower socioeconomic contexts, gambling can be seen as a desperate attempt to escape financial hardships. This often results in negative attitudes toward gambling, as it may be associated with addiction and financial ruin. Understanding these dynamics offers insight into how different socioeconomic environments shape the perception and prevalence of gambling activities.
